    Great stories. This bring back memories of the pre-Ebay collecting era. Most online dealers in the late 90s didn't have pictures of their merchandise yet. Scanners, and digital cameras weren't the everyday household tech. So the figures were only described by text in a few words of their condition. I was buying sight unseen, and some of the horrors I received in the mailbox still haunts my collection! I also remember carded back in the late 90s was still pretty expensive; 200-400 for many, and even more for the 77s and 85s. Sound like the early 90s was the time to do it.

    • @wallyandellen5099
      @wallyandellen5099 4 года назад

      @@MusashiPadawan Australia, Canada and England got the Yak face and some other European countries like Belgium and Germany, although I'm not 100% sure. I heard from other collectors that in 1985 the Star Wars toys were not selling well and in various stores they had a bin full of carded Yak face with coin selling for 50 cents each.
